(From a Phillies news release) - Center fielder Shane Victorino was placed on the 15-day disabled list with an abdominal strain on his left side. To take his spot on the 25-man roster, the Phillies selected the contract of outfielder Domonic Brown from Triple-A Lehigh Valley. Brown, 22, has combined to hit .327 (112-for-343) with 46 extra-base hits, including 20 home runs and 68 RBI over 93 games for Reading and Lehigh Valley. Brown will wear No. 9 and will...

CSNPhilly’s Jim Salisbury has received word that Phillies shortstop Jimmy Rollins will be out of the lineup tonight when the Phillies open a three-game set with the Diamondbacks. Charlie Manuel told Salisbury that his foot is "sore and bruised" but will not require a trip to the disabled list. J-Roll suffered a contusion when he fouled a ball off his foot yesterday. Milt Thompson has been relieved of his duties as hitting coach, the Phillies announced late last night after the Phillies barely squeaked out a 2-0 win yesterday afternoon. Thompson, 51, was part of the 1993 World Series team and has been the hitting coach since 2004. Greg Gross, who has been serving as a coach for Triple-A Lehigh Valley the past three seasons (2008-10), will assume hitting coach duties for the Phillies.
